Western Washington University Applied Mathematics Bachelor’s Degrees

For the most recent IPEDS reporting year, Western Washington University conferred 9 bachelor’s degrees in applied mathematics.

Bachelor’s Student Diversity

Among recent graduates, 44% of applied mathematics bachelor’s degrees went to men and 56% went to women.

Western Washington University gender breakdown of Applied Mathematics Bachelor's degree grads The majority of applied mathematics bachelor’s degree graduates at Western Washington University were White. About 100% of graduates fell into this category.
